Sounds like they are recovering well to me.As long as they are swimming good and strong when they do swim,they should recover just fine in about 2 days maybe 3.Sometimes they just "rest" alot when recovering.Right now I am treating two fish.One for septicemia which I bought that way.I knew it had it when I bought it but I knew it was very treatable.I treated it with wide spectrum anti-bacterial meds.After two days it had recovered but still was resting alot and its doing fine now each day it gets stronger.And the other developed a minor fin rot infection in its tail on a cut it had and that one is doing the same thing.Its the weak swimmers you have to really watch.
